Name : mod_security Product : Fedora EPEL 6 Version : 2.7.3 Release : 3.el6 URL : http://www.modsecurity.org/ Summary : Security module for the Apache HTTP Server Description : ModSecurity is an open source intrusion detection and prevention engine for web applications. It operates embedded into the web server, acting as a powerful umbrella - shielding web applications from attacks.
-------------------------------------------------------------------------------- Update Information:
Fix Chunked string case sensitive issue (CVE-2013-5705, RHBZ #1082904 #1082905 #1082906) -------------------------------------------------------------------------------- References:
[ 1 ] Bug #1082904 - CVE-2013-5705 mod_security: bypass of intended rules via chunked requests https://bugzilla.redhat.com/show_bug.cgi?id=1082904 --------------------------------------------------------------------------------
This update can be installed with the "yum" update programs. Use su -c 'yum update mod_security' at the command line. For more information, refer to "Managing Software with yum", available at http://docs.fedoraproject.org/yum/.
